I've sorted out the Borbely. INP1 should be the input in unbalanced mode with INP2 grounded. If you want balanced inputs then R8 needs to be changed to 1M Ohm and then the pre-amp is fully balanced.

SUSY is Papa's patented Super Symmetric mumbo jumbo
white wodoo of modern electronic era
look for his patent and various pdfs on FW and PL site
even if from patent you'll understand nada ( I reckon even Papa doesn't understand what he wrote there
)
anyway -
is SUSY stage ; with +/-36V you'll have nearly 70Vpp on output - clean
........ that's almost good for driving tube booster amp 
tnx to SUSY and few tricks - whatever you pour in Pumpkin - it will clip at said output level ..... at least when gain is set to 10++ times
